We are looking for a reliable and detail-oriented Administrative Assistant to support our daily office operations. In this role, you will perform a variety of administrative and clerical tasks, including managing schedules, handling correspondence, maintaining filing systems, and assisting team members with operational support.
Key Responsibilities
- Office Coordination: Manage daily office activities, maintain office supply inventory, and coordinate equipment maintenance.
- Scheduling & Calendaring: Organize meetings, manage team calendars, reserve conference rooms, and schedule appointments.
- Communication Handling: Answer and direct phone calls, greet visitors, and manage incoming and outgoing mail, emails, and packages.
- Document Preparation: Draft, edit, and format routine correspondence, reports, presentations, and spreadsheets.
- Data Entry & Record Keeping: Maintain accurate physical and digital filing systems, update databases, and perform routine data entry.
- Travel & Expense Support: Assist with travel arrangements, itinerary planning, and basic expense report processing.
Required Qualifications & Skills
- Experience: 2+ years of administrative or clerical experience in a professional office environment.
- Software Proficiency: Strong knowledge of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ook) or Google Workspace.
- Communication: Excellent verbal and written communication skills with strong phone etiquette.
- Organization: High attention to detail with proven time-management and multi-tasking abilities.
- Problem-Solving: Ability to work independently, prioritize daily assignments, and handle confidential information with discretion.
Preferred Qualifications
- High school diploma or equivalent required; Associate or Bachelor’s degree preferred.
- Prior experience working with CRM tools or database management systems.

What you need to know about the Charlotte Tech Scene
Ranked among the hottest tech cities in 2024 by CompTIA, Charlotte is quickly cementing its place as a major U.S. tech hub. Home to more than 90,000 tech workers, the city’s ecosystem is primed for continued growth, fueled by billions in annual funding from heavyweights like Microsoft and RevTech Labs, which has created thousands of fintech jobs and made the city a go-to for tech pros looking for their next big opportunity.
Key Facts About Charlotte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 90,859; 6.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Lowe’s, Bank of America, TIAA, Microsoft, Honeywell
- Key Industries: Fintech,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, cloud computing, e-commerce
-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(CED)
- Notable Investors: Microsoft, Google, Falfurrias Management Partners, RevTech Labs Foundation
- Research Centers and Universities: University of North Carolina at Charlotte, Northeastern University, North Carolina Research Campus
